Transaction 860fc3f5c0f035fcc32a318a2f0a94966f580af1dbc8c129ae483c28129e46cc

block
2220bae9123e7049ebe66da2dcfdfe86442ff772128d87e09f0ca3b2233ffead

1 Input

130 Outputs